General Information
Camberwell Malvern Little Athletics Centre is open to all children aged 5-14 years. All children compete for fun, fitness and family enjoyment and are encouraged to participate in events in a positive manner, regardless of athletic capability. EMR Relay Results.
The EMR Relays have been run and won. We have an estimated 22-27 teams qualifying for States! Well done everyone. There were some fabulous runs from many. Overall we finished in 4th place against the other Centres (medal count wise) with 6 Golds, 8 Silver and 8 Bronze. More stats?
47 Teams contested: 40 contesting a final! 7 finished 4th, 5 x 5th , 3 x 6th (with one DQ), 2 x 7th and one 8th. Of the 26 teams running a heat and a final, only 7 ran slower in the final. There were some impressive improvements too... in the 4x100, the U9M, U10M and U12G found 2.1/1.23/1.01 seconds respectively; in the 4x200, the U10G, U12B, U12G found 11.84/5.94/5.12 seconds; and in the Medley all three teams contesting Heat and Final found more than 5 seconds!

Parental guide
Little Aths is not like other sports such as netball, cricket, basketball where paid administratoras & referees oversee activities. It is completely run by parents. To this end two types of assistance is required:
